More food relief for flood victims
From Times Wire Reports
Starving flood victims battled one another for scarce food supplies in India, even as the air force stepped up relief efforts.
Helicopters dropped more than 4,300 food packets to desperate residents in Bihar, the worst-hit state in India, said Manoj Shrivastav, state disaster management secretary. Residents fought over the packets, officials said.
More than 360 people have died in recent flooding in India and Bangladesh in annual monsoon rains, including at least 15 killed when their boat sank.
